A family immigration lawyer focuses specifically on the laws and procedures for uniting families. Their expertise covers a wide range of petitions and applications, including Form I-130 (Petition for Alien Relative), adjustment of status, consular processing, and applications for waivers if a family member has a past immigration violation. The stakes are high; a simple error on paperwork or a missed deadline can result in lengthy delays or even denial, prolonging the separation of families. An attorney with experience in this niche understands the evidence needed to prove bona fide family relationships—a crucial element that can be particularly nuanced in cases involving step-children or adopted family members, situations that are as diverse as the families in our own community.

When you consult with a family immigration lawyer, come prepared. Gather any existing documentation for both the petitioner (the U.S. citizen or permanent resident) and the beneficiary (the family member seeking status). This includes birth certificates, marriage certificates, divorce decrees, passports, and any prior immigration paperwork. A good lawyer will assess your specific family situation, explain the likely timeline—which can vary dramatically depending on the family relationship and the beneficiary’s country of origin—and outline a clear strategy. They can also advise on potential hurdles, such as public charge considerations or how to handle the process if a family member is already in the U.S. but out of status.
